In September, temperatures tend to be around 23ºC to 28ºC (73°F to 82°F) in the afternoon and drop to about 18ºC to 21ºC (64°F to 70°F) in the morning and at night. Koyo describes foliage with red and yellow colors, while Momiji (紅葉) specifically applies to the intensely red maple leaves that are particularly spectacular during the season. My favorite places in Kyoto to see autumn colors include Arashiyama (Tenryu-ji temple, Okochi Sanso Villa and the entire shoreline of the Katsuura River) as well as Higashiyama temples like Nanzen-ji.
